She is your Great Aunt or your Grandmother.Breaking it down, your father's uncle is your great uncle. Your great uncle's brother is also your great uncle (or your grandfather), and his sister is your great Aunt (or grandmother).
If your uncle is someone else's great uncle, you and that other person are first cousins, once removed.
If your father is someone's uncle, then that person is your first cousin.

Your uncle's daughter is your first cousin.
your great uncle your grandmother's brother is your parent's uncle.... and confusingly enough when your parent is related to someone of the generation older than them (their uncle) it becomes your (great uncle) great relative.
Your mother's uncle is a great uncle to you and your mother's other children.
